XTJL vs. MUU
XTJL (Innovator U.S. Equity Accelerated Plus ETF - July) and MUU (Direxion Daily MU Bull 2X Shares) are both Leveraged Equities funds. Both are actively managed. Over the past year, XTJL returned 15.64% vs 6522.95% for MUU. A 0.51 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. XTJL charges 0.79%/yr vs 1.06%/yr for MUU.

Drawdowns
XTJL vs. MUU -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um XTJL drawdown since its inception was -23.24%, smaller than the maximum MUU drawdown of -75.07%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for XTJL and MUU.

Volatility
XTJL vs. MUU -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for Innovator U.S. Equity Accelerated Plus ETF - July (XTJL) is 0.33%, while Direxion Daily MU Bull 2X Shares (MUU) has a volatility of 54.78%. This indicates that XTJL exper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than MUU based on this measure.
